Utathya was one of the three sons of Maharṣi Aṅgirā and was the spiritual master of Mahārāja Mandhātā.
SB 1.19.9-10, Purport: Utathya: One of the three sons of Maharṣi Aṅgirā. He was the spiritual master of Mahārāja Mandhātā. He married Bhadrā, the daughter of Soma (moon). Varuṇa kidnapped his wife Bhadrā, and to retaliate the offense of the god of water, he drank all the water of the world.
